Hi, your amplifier is setup to add an extra eight ohm speaker,(a
somewhat primitive system). The extra speaker is to be connected to B & C
after removing the link and moving the switch to 'additional' . Wes

> Thanks Dave/Ron,
> There is no voltage tapings on the amp, but
> there is a little slide switch that moves between LOCAL SPEAKER and
> ADDITIONAL REMOTE SPEAKER ( I presume you have to throw this switch) and a
> connector strip with connection points A.B.C, B-C are linked, I presume
> the extension speaker goes somewhere? on these connectors, but it doesn't
> give any size limits, sorry I dont yet have a drawing, Thanks
